2010-06-26 13 views
25

Ho bisogno di creare una libreria javascript che verrà chiamata da un altro codice javascript.GWT per creare l'utilità libreria javascript

È possibile creare una libreria javascript utilizzando le classi GWT e Java? Nessun punto di ingresso, nessuna interfaccia utente - solo alcune classi javascript di utilità con metodi statici e di oggetti pubblici (ad esempio, libreria di crittografia, libreria di elaborazione immagini, libreria di convalida dell'input dell'utente, ecc.)?

Qualsiasi altro strumento di conversione java in javascript è benvenuto.

+0

Check out: https://code.google.com/p/gwt-exporter/ – xybrek

risposta

14

Sì, è possibile scrivere codice GWT che altri JavaScript nella pagina possono chiamare.

Tuttavia, non conosco progetti che attualmente lo facciano su larga scala, quindi forse stai creando una nuova pista.

Le basi della chiamata del codice GWT da JS sono trattate in this GWT blog post from 2008, in particolare la sezione chiamata "Creazione di librerie JavaScript con GWT" non sorprendentemente.

Un altro progetto collegato in quel post del blog, e forse di vostro interesse, è GWT Exporter, che "contiene un generatore in grado di acquisire classi GWT ed esportarle come normali API Javascript richiamabili da JavaScript scritto a mano senza JSNI"

Problemi correlati